  1. An Innovative Converterless Solar PV Control Strategy for a Grid Connected Hybrid PV/Wind/Fuel-Cell System Coupled With Battery Energy Storage
    This project focuses on a smart energy system that combines solar panels, wind turbines, batteries, fuel cells, and an electrolyzer. It efficiently manages energy so power is steady even when sunlight or wind is low. Extra energy from solar and wind is stored as hydrogen for later use. The system is tested in MATLAB and shows better performance than traditional hybrid power setups.
  2. Grid Integrated Solar Photovoltaic Converter Control for Power Quality Enhancement
    This project focuses on improving how solar power systems connect to the electricity grid. It uses a smart controller to make the power from solar panels clean and stable, even when household devices create disturbances. The system can reduce electrical noise, balance the load, and improve overall efficiency. Simulations show that it meets standard power quality requirements.
  3. A Novel and High-Gain Switched-Capacitor and Switched-Inductor-Based DC/DC Boost Converter With Low Input Current Ripple and Mitigated Voltage Stresses
    This project focuses on increasing low voltages from solar panels or fuel cells to higher levels needed for practical use. It uses a new type of DC-DC boost converter that is simple, efficient, and easy to control. The design reduces current fluctuations and works well for different input voltages or loads. Tests with a small 200 W model confirmed that it works as expected.
